Avery measured a line to be 14.7 inches long. If the actual length of the line is 14.5 inches, then what was the percent error o
seraphim [82]

Answer:

  1.4%

Step-by-step explanation:

Avery's error was ...

  measured - actual = 14.7 in - 14.5 in = 0.2 in

As a fraction of the actual length, that is ...

  (0.2 in)/(14.5 in) × 100% ≈ 1.4%

The measurement error was about 1.4%.

One number is 9 times a first number. a third number is 100 more than the first number. if the sum of the three numbers is 606​,
vlada-n [284]
Let first number = x  then

we have x and 9x and x + 100 

x + 9x + x + 100 = 606
11x + 100 = 606
11x = 506
x = 46 

so the three  numbers are 46, 146 and 414   Answer
